This 30 month post is to facilitate, lead and manage an exciting innovation project to implement a management Knowledge Transfer Partnership (KTP) at Purpose Disruptors Ltd, based in Central London.
A KTP programme is a three-way collaboration between an Associate, a Company, and a University. The Associate undertakes and manages a strategic research and development project for the company, whilst being supported by academic and industry supervisors. The programme is co-funded by a government grant and the company. The Faculty of Business and Law at the University of Portsmouth, in collaboration with Purpose Disruptors, are seeking an innovative and motivated individual to develop the idea of Advertised Emissions into a rigorous and reputable global standard.
Purpose Disruptors, founded in 2019, are a not-for-profit business with a strong social purpose. The main focus is the advertising industry. Purpose Disruptor's vision is that by 2030, the industry has transitioned to only working on promoting attitudes, lifestyles and behaviours that align with a net zero world.
